.section--collection-grid{padding-block:var(--space-4) var(--section-y)}.collection-grid__container{display:flex;flex-direction:column;gap:var(--space-4)}.collection-grid__active-list{display:flex;flex-wrap:wrap;gap:var(--space-2);align-items:center}.collection-grid__active-link{display:inline-flex;align-items:center;gap:var(--space-1);padding:6px 10px;background:var(--color-accent-soft);color:var(--color-text);border:1px solid var(--color-accent);border-radius:var(--radius-pill);font-size:var(--text-xs);text-decoration:none;min-height:32px;transition:background var(--duration-fast) var(--ease-out)}.collection-grid__active-link:hover{background:var(--color-accent);color:var(--color-accent-fg)}.collection-grid__clear-all{font-size:var(--text-xs);color:var(--color-text-muted);text-decoration:underline;text-underline-offset:3px}.collection-grid__clear-all:hover{color:var(--color-accent)}.collection-grid__toolbar{display:flex;flex-wrap:wrap;align-items:center;justify-content:space-between;gap:var(--space-3);padding-block:var(--space-3);border-block:1px solid var(--color-border)}.collection-grid__count{margin:0;font-size:var(--text-sm);color:var(--color-text-muted);font-variant-numeric:tabular-nums}.collection-grid__toolbar-controls{display:flex;align-items:center;gap:var(--space-2);margin-inline-start:auto;flex-wrap:wrap}.collection-grid__filter-btn{min-height:40px;padding:0 var(--space-3)}.collection-grid__sort{display:flex;align-items:center}.collection-grid__sort-wrap{position:relative;display:inline-flex;align-items:center}.collection-grid__sort-icon{position:absolute;left:var(--space-2);color:var(--color-text-muted);pointer-events:none}.collection-grid__sort-select{appearance:none;-webkit-appearance:none;background:var(--color-surface);border:1px solid var(--color-border);color:var(--color-text);padding:8px var(--space-6) 8px calc(var(--space-2) + 18px);border-radius:var(--radius-md);font-size:var(--text-sm);min-height:40px;cursor:pointer;background-image:linear-gradient(45deg,transparent 50%,var(--color-text-muted) 50%),linear-gradient(135deg,var(--color-text-muted) 50%,transparent 50%);background-position:calc(100% - 14px) 50%,calc(100% - 9px) 50%;background-size:5px 5px,5px 5px;background-repeat:no-repeat}.collection-grid__sort-select:focus-visible{outline-offset:0;border-color:var(--color-accent)}.collection-grid__view{display:none;gap:2px;background:var(--color-surface-elevated);border-radius:var(--radius-md);padding:2px}@media(min-width:990px){.collection-grid__view{display:inline-flex}}.collection-grid__view-btn{display:inline-flex;align-items:center;justify-content:center;min-width:40px;min-height:36px;padding:6px 10px;background:transparent;border:0;border-radius:var(--radius-sm);color:var(--color-text-muted);cursor:pointer}.collection-grid__view-btn--active{background:var(--color-surface);color:var(--color-text);box-shadow:0 1px 2px #0006}.collection-grid__view-grid{display:inline-grid;gap:2px;width:16px;height:16px}.collection-grid__view-grid--3{grid-template-columns:repeat(3,1fr)}.collection-grid__view-grid--4{grid-template-columns:repeat(4,1fr)}.collection-grid__view-grid:before,.collection-grid__view-grid:after,.collection-grid__view-grid--3{background-image:linear-gradient(currentColor,currentColor);background-size:100% 100%}.collection-grid__view-grid--3{background:linear-gradient(currentColor,currentColor) 0 0/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 6.5px 0/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 13px 0/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 0 6.5px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 6.5px 6.5px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 13px 6.5px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 0 13px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 6.5px 13px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 13px 13px/3px 3px no-repeat}.collection-grid__view-grid--4{background:linear-gradient(currentColor,currentColor) 0 0/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 4.3px 0/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 8.6px 0/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 13px 0/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 0 6.5px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 4.3px 6.5px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 8.6px 6.5px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 13px 6.5px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 0 13px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 4.3px 13px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 8.6px 13px/3px 3px no-repeat,linear-gradient(currentColor,currentColor) 13px 13px/3px 3px no-repeat}.collection-grid__layout{display:grid;gap:var(--space-6);grid-template-columns:minmax(0,1fr)}@media(min-width:990px){.collection-grid__layout{grid-template-columns:280px minmax(0,1fr)}}.collection-grid__filters{display:none}@media(min-width:990px){.collection-grid__filters{display:block;position:sticky;top:calc(var(--header-height) + var(--space-3));align-self:start;max-height:calc(100dvh - var(--header-height) - var(--space-6));overflow-y:auto;padding-inline-end:var(--space-2)}}@media(max-width:989px){.collection-grid__filter-dialog .modal__body{padding:var(--space-4) var(--space-5)}}.collection-grid__list{display:grid;gap:var(--space-3);grid-template-columns:repeat(2,minmax(0,1fr))}@media(min-width:750px){.collection-grid__list{grid-template-columns:repeat(3,minmax(0,1fr));gap:var(--space-4)}}@media(min-width:990px){.collection-grid__list--cols-4{grid-template-columns:repeat(4,minmax(0,1fr))}.collection-grid__list--cols-3{grid-template-columns:repeat(3,minmax(0,1fr))}}.collection-grid__item{display:block;min-width:0}.collection-grid__paginate{display:flex;flex-direction:column;align-items:center;gap:var(--space-3);margin-block-start:var(--space-6)}.collection-grid__load-more{min-width:200px}.collection-grid__load-more.is-loading{opacity:.6;pointer-events:none}.collection-grid__empty{display:flex;flex-direction:column;align-items:center;gap:var(--space-3);padding-block:var(--space-12);color:var(--color-text-muted)}.pagination__list{display:inline-flex;align-items:center;gap:var(--space-1);flex-wrap:wrap;justify-content:center}.pagination__link{display:inline-flex;align-items:center;justify-content:center;min-width:40px;min-height:40px;padding:0 var(--space-2);background:transparent;color:var(--color-text);border:1px solid var(--color-border);border-radius:var(--radius-md);font-size:var(--text-sm);font-variant-numeric:tabular-nums;text-decoration:none;gap:4px}.pagination__link:hover{border-color:var(--color-accent);color:var(--color-accent)}.pagination__link--current{background:var(--color-accent);color:var(--color-accent-fg);border-color:var(--color-accent);pointer-events:none}.pagination__item--ellipsis{padding:0 var(--space-2);color:var(--color-text-subtle)}.pagination__item--disabled .pagination__link{opacity:.4;pointer-events:none}.collection-grid{display:block;width:100%}.collection-grid__active{margin-block:var(--space-2);padding-block:var(--space-2);border-block-end:1px solid var(--color-border)}.collection-grid__active-chip{display:inline-flex}.collection-grid__active-clear{display:inline-flex;align-items:center;margin-inline-start:var(--space-2)}.collection-grid__sort-go{margin-inline-start:var(--space-2);font-size:var(--text-xs);display:none}.no-js .collection-grid__sort-go{display:inline-flex}.collection-grid__main{display:flex;flex-direction:column;gap:var(--space-4);min-width:0}
/*# sourceMappingURL=/cdn/shop/t/8/assets/section-main-collection-product-grid.css.map */
